Understanding the Aviator Game
Aviator is a social multi-player online game that’s rapidly gained a following. The premise is straightforward: a plane takes off, and its altitude increases, multiplying the initial bet. The longer the plane flies, the higher the potential payout. However, at any moment, the plane may ‘crash’, resulting in a loss of the bet. Players must cash out before the crash occurs to secure their winnings. This element of risk and reward is what makes the game so compelling. A key skill in mastering Aviator is timing – knowing when to cash out to maximize profits.
The game’s interface is clean and easy to understand, making it accessible to players of all experience levels. Before each round, players place their bets. Two betting options are typically available: single bets and auto-cashout. A single bet requires manual intervention to cash out, while auto-cashout allows players to set a withdrawal multiplier, and the game will automatically cash out when that multiplier is reached. This feature is particularly useful for players who prefer a more passive approach or want to protect their winnings.
Strategies vary among players, ranging from conservative approaches of cashing out at low multipliers to riskier bets aiming for higher payouts. Understanding the game’s random number generator (RNG) is crucial. The RNG ensures that each round is independent and unpredictable, meaning past results do not influence future outcomes. Therefore, relying solely on patterns or previous outcomes is not a sustainable strategy. Responsible game play, alongside a grasp of probabilities, will increase enjoyment and chances of success.
Risk Management in Aviator
Effective risk management is paramount in Aviator. One common mistake players make is chasing losses – increasing their bets after a losing round in an attempt to recover their funds. This can quickly lead to a significant drain on their bankroll. Instead, setting a budget and sticking to it is crucial. Determining a reasonable percentage of your bankroll to bet on each round helps to minimize potential losses. For example, risking only 1-2% of your total bankroll per bet can help weather even a series of unfortunate outcomes.
Furthermore, understanding the concept of variance is essential. Variance refers to the fluctuations in results that occur over the short term. Even with a sound strategy, it’s possible to experience losing streaks. Viewing these streaks as a natural part of the game, rather than viewing them as situations that need to be corrected by increasing bets, can help you maintain a level head. Utilizing the auto-cashout feature to secure small, consistent profits can be a crucial component of a sound risk-management strategy.
Diversifying your betting approach can also mitigate risk. Instead of placing all your funds on a single bet, consider splitting your bet into multiple smaller bets. This increases your chances of hitting a payout on at least one of the bets and reduces the impact of a single crash. Remember that Aviator, at its core, is a game of chance, and no strategy guarantees consistent wins. A pragmatic approach based on risk management is always the most advisable.
Debunking the Aviator Predictor Hack Claims
The allure of an aviator predictor hack is understandable; the promise of guaranteed profits is appealing to anyone hoping to win. However, it’s crucial to understand that these claims are almost universally fraudulent. The Aviator game operates on a provably fair system, employing a random number generator (RNG) to determine the outcome of each round. This RNG is independently verified, ensuring its impartiality and preventing manipulation.
Any software or service claiming to accurately predict the outcome of an Aviator round is likely a scam designed to steal your money or install malware on your device. These ‘hacks’ often require downloading suspicious files, providing personal information, or investing money in a seemingly promising system. It’s important to exercise extreme caution and avoid falling for these deceptive tactics. Legitimate gaming platforms actively work to detect and prevent the use of any unauthorized software or tools.
The core principle of Aviator is based on unpredictability. If a reliable predictor existed, the game would be fundamentally flawed and unsustainable. Game providers invest heavily in ensuring the fairness and security of their games, precisely to prevent manipulation. Focusing on understanding the game’s mechanics, adopting a sensible risk management strategy, and exercising responsible gambling habits are far more effective approaches than seeking a mythical ‘hack’.

Recognizing Problem Gambling
It’s essential to be aware of the signs of problem gambling. These may include spending increasing amounts of time and money on gambling, neglecting personal responsibilities, lying to family and friends about your gambling habits, and experiencing feelings of restlessness or irritability when trying to cut back. If you recognize these signs in yourself or someone you know, it’s crucial to seek help.
- Self-Assessment: Honestly evaluate your gambling habits and their impact on your life.
- Reach Out: Talk to a trusted friend, family member, or counselor.
- Support Groups: Consider joining a support group, such as Gamblers Anonymous.
- Professional Help: Seek guidance from a qualified therapist or addiction specialist.
Resources are available to provide support and guidance. Numerous organizations offer confidential help and assistance to individuals struggling with problem gambling. Don’t hesitate to reach out for support if you need it. Addressing gambling-related issues early on can prevent significant financial, emotional, and relationship problems. Prioritizing your well-being is essential.
